Know Your Customer (KYC) Software Market: Type-Based Segmentation

The United States KYC software market is primarily segmented into various types, catering to diverse needs within financial institutions and regulatory frameworks. One prominent category is identity verification software. This type focuses on validating the identities of individuals through various methods such as document verification, biometric analysis, and facial recognition technologies. Financial institutions rely heavily on this category to prevent fraud and ensure compliance with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ations. The robust nature of identity verification software makes it indispensable in sectors where secure and accurate identity confirmation is crucial. This segment’s continuous innovation, driven by advancements in AI and machine learning, is crucial in enhancing the reliability and speed of verification processes, contributing to its significant market presence.

Another critical segment within the KYC software market is transaction monitoring solutions. These tools are designed to track and analyze transaction patterns to detect suspicious activities that may indicate money laundering or other illicit activities. Transaction monitoring systems utilize algorithms and data analytics to flag unusual transactions in real-time, enabling institutions to take prompt action. This segment has gained traction due to increasing regulatory pressures and the need for sophisticated monitoring systems to address evolving financial crimes. By providing detailed insights and alerts, transaction monitoring software helps organizations maintain regulatory compliance and protect against financial misconduct.

Risk management software is also a significant segment in the KYC market. This type of software helps institutions assess and manage the risks associated with customer relationships and transactions. Risk management solutions employ advanced analytics to evaluate potential threats and vulnerabilities, offering insights that aid in making informed decisions. These tools assist in identifying high-risk customers and transactions, thereby enhancing overall risk mitigation strategies. Given the growing complexity of financial crimes and regulatory requirements, risk management software is crucial for institutions seeking to maintain robust compliance frameworks and safeguard their operations against potential threats.

Customer due diligence (CDD) software represents another essential category in the KYC market. CDD software is focused on assessing the risks associated with individual customers and their financial activities. This type of software facilitates thorough background checks, including credit history, public records, and other relevant information. By conducting comprehensive due diligence, financial institutions can better understand their clients and make informed decisions regarding their business relationships. The demand for CDD software has surged as institutions strive to meet stringent regulatory standards and enhance their ability to detect and prevent financial crimes, making it a critical component of the KYC ecosystem.

Lastly, regulatory compliance software forms a vital segment of the KYC market. This software ensures that organizations adhere to various regulatory requirements related to customer identification and transaction monitoring. Regulatory compliance solutions streamline the process of maintaining up-to-date knowledge of regulations and integrating these requirements into business operations. These tools help institutions avoid costly fines and legal repercussions by ensuring that their KYC practices are in line with current laws and standards. With the constantly evolving regulatory landscape, compliance software plays a key role in supporting organizations in maintaining adherence and operational integrity in the financial sector.

Frequently Asked Questions about Know Your Customer Software Market

  1. What is Know Your Customer (KYC) software?

    KYC software is a technology that helps businesses verify the identity of their customers and assess their potential risk.

  2. Why is KYC software important for businesses?

    KYC software helps businesses comply with regulations, reduce fraud, and improve customer onboarding processes.

  3. What are the key factors driving the growth of the KYC software market?

    The increasing need for regulatory compliance, rising instances of identity theft, and the growing adoption of digital banking are key factors driving the growth of the KYC software market.

  4. What are the major challenges facing the KYC software market?

    Complex regulatory requirements, high implementation costs, and concerns about data privacy are some of the major challenges facing the KYC software market.

  5. Which industries are the primary adopters of KYC software?

    The banking and financial services, insurance, and healthcare industries are the primary adopters of KYC software.

  6. What are the key features to look for in KYC software?

    Key features to look for in KYC software include identity verification, customer risk assessment, compliance management, and integration with existing systems.
